The president of the Community of Madrid, Isabel Díaz Ayuso, has ceased this Monday the councilor of Education, Science and Universities, Emilio Viciana, who has exercised since October 2025, and has appointed instead the deputy of the PP in the Assembly Mercedes Zarzalejo. This has been reported by the regional government through a press release where they do not specify the reasons for the relay. The decree with his appointment will be publish…
